MediaCo Holding, a publicly owned company headquartered in the United States, was founded in 2019 and employs approximately 40 individuals. The company reported $133.3M in revenue as of 2025 and functions as a tier 1 media tech buyer. It primarily focuses on entertainment providers, owning and operating radio stations in the United States, specifically WQHT-FM and WBLS-FM in the New York City area. Additionally, MediaCo Holding offers digital advertising and events, encompassing sponsorships, ticket sales, licensing, and syndication services.

News Summary:

MediaCo Holding Inc. reported a wider net loss for its second quarter ended June 30, 2026, despite a rise in net revenue. On August 14, 2026, the company announced second-quarter net revenue of $34.0 million, up 9% from $31.2 million a year earlier. However, the company recorded a net loss of $8.6 million, compared with a $7.4 million net loss in the prior-year quarter. This follows MediaCo's annual shareholders meeting on August 7, 2026, where investors elected Jacqueline Hernández, Mary Beth McAdaragh, and Amit Thakrar as directors to three-year terms. Shareholders also approved an amendment to the Company’s 2025 Equity Compensation Plan and provided advisory approval for the compensation of the company’s named executive officers.
